Reddit down to one developer

Two out of the three remaining Reddit programmers quietly left the social news community last week, Mike Schiraldi going to Google and David King going to Hipmunk where he joins Reddit co-founder Alexis Ohanian. This means that the over one billion page view a month site is currently running with only one developer (Neil Williams, hired in November) and two sysadmins until it can hire new engineering staff.

The site has 14 million unique visits a month according to Google Analytics. Competitor Digg (which has 42 employees and has raised over $40M in funding) has around 9 million unique visitors down from about 16 million in August, according to Quantcast.
